Boye Needlemaster Knitting Needle set vs. Denise Interchangeable Knitting Needle set

I have had the Boye needles for some time now, but recently bought the Denise set. Here are the differences that I have found. There are good points to each set.

Boye Needlemaster
Metal needles -Smoother so yarn slides better

Sharper points -Just my preference, I like the sharp points

Screw-on needles - have come undone during knitting and I damaged one needle due to over tightening

Denise Interchangeable
Cords much more flexible-more comfortable

Joins are much smoother - yarn slides much more smoothly over joins

More expensive - About $20 more per set

Twist-lock on needles to cords -may be more secure; no problems yet
